Topology Optimization Reduces Connecting Rod Mass by 30% While Maintaining Structural Integrity

Topology optimization algorithms, when integrated with Finite Element Method analysis, can effectively redesign mechanical components for additive manufacturing, leading to significant mass reduction without compromising strength.

Academic Publication · 2023

01

Key Findings

  • 01Topology optimization successfully reduced the mass of the connecting rod.
  • 02The optimized design maintained or improved structural performance compared to the original design.
  • 03The process highlighted the importance of carefully selecting optimization parameters (boundary conditions, objectives, constraints) for achieving desired outcomes.

Method & Evidence

AimHow can topology optimization be applied to redesign a connecting rod for additive manufacturing to achieve significant mass reduction while ensuring structural integrity?
MethodComputational simulation and optimization
ProcedureThe study applied topology optimization algorithms, utilizing Finite Element Method (FEM) analysis, to redesign a connecting rod. Various parameter settings, including boundary conditions and constraints, were evaluated to optimize the design for lightweight properties, strength, and printability suitable for additive manufacturing.
ContextMechanical component design for additive manufacturing

Variables

IVTopology optimization parameters (boundary conditions, objectives, constraints)
DVMass of the connecting rod, structural integrity (e.g., stress, strain)
CVMaterial properties, original connecting rod geometry, load cases

Design Principles

"Optimize material distribution using computational methods to achieve performance goals (e.g., lightweighting) within manufacturing constraints."

This approach allows designers to explore complex, organic geometries that are unachievable with traditional manufacturing methods. By computationally determining optimal material distribution, designers can create lighter, more efficient parts, which is crucial for industries like automotive and aerospace where weight savings directly impact performance and fuel efficiency.
